My thoughts on this are depending on where were at by the trade deadline he could be moved. His contract isn't that bad for a left handed veteran reliever and there would be quite a few times that would probably take a chance on him. Will the Cubs try and move him? I don't know. Should they? Yes.

Over the offseason I was happy they resigned him with the way he pitched when he got here from Pittsburgh. That has changed however since he can't seem to find the plate and when he does they rock him.

Something should happen at the deadline with the Cubs either buying or selling.
